找回密码
 立即注册

QQ登录

只需一步,快速开始

gzludong72

注册会员

4

主题

10

帖子

90

积分

注册会员

积分
90

活字格认证

gzludong72
注册会员   /  发表于:2019-10-14 20:56  /   查看:2537  /  回复:3
我试了求助帖子以前的列子,采用
   Dim W() As Byte
   W = System.Text.Encoding.Default.GetBytes(Me.C1Editor1.Text)


        Dim Mstream As New System.IO.MemoryStream()
        Mstream.Position = 0
        Me.C1Editor1.SaveRtf(Mstream)
        Dim W() As Byte
        W = Mstream.ToArray()

这两种方法保存的内容,都会把里面的图片及格式等富文本都丢掉了,
读取出来的内容就是纯文本文件,达不到原效果。
不知道是否有存数据的例子可以参考?

3 个回复

倒序浏览
Richard.Ma讲师达人认证 悬赏达人认证 SpreadJS 开发认证
超级版主   /  发表于:2019-10-14 23:33:19
沙发
我明天帮你验证一下给你结果
回复 使用道具 举报
gzludong72
注册会员   /  发表于:2019-10-24 12:41:57
板凳
Richard.Ma 发表于 2019-10-14 23:33
我明天帮你验证一下给你结果

麻烦有空的时候回一下,弄了好久没解决,不知道咋办。
回复 使用道具 举报
Richard.Ma讲师达人认证 悬赏达人认证 SpreadJS 开发认证
超级版主   /  发表于:2019-10-24 16:23:22
地板
帮您验证了一下格式保存为rtf文件或者流时确实会丢失,可以使用SaveXml保存为流,
然后也用LoadXml来加载就可以了
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部